New in the Open LMS App
Biometric authentication is now available!
You can now log in to the Open LMS mobile app using your fingerprint or face recognition. To enable this feature, go to App Settings > Biometric Settings and activate it.

Conduit Enabled by Default
The full Conduit feature set is now enabled by default to make integration even easier:
auth_conduit: Provides secure authentication via Conduit API endpoints
enrol_conduit: Enables user and course enrollments through automated Conduit data feeds
block_conduit: Offers a user interface for administrators to manage Conduit file processing
These components allow for scalable and secure data operations, reducing the need for manual intervention in routine administrative tasks.

🏷️ Multi-tenancy Considerations
While Conduit does not currently offer full support for multi-tenancy operations, there are a few workarounds that allow you to achieve some level of tenant-specific management:
✅ Course creation under tenant categories: You can configure your Conduit file to create courses inside specific tenant categories. This ensures the courses are scoped appropriately and visible only to the relevant tenant.
⚠️ Adding users to tenant cohorts: Although Conduit can add users to tenant-specific cohorts, doing so does not assign those users to the tenant itself. Tenant cohorts are protected and cannot be manually modified for this purpose.
However, we already provide a bulk user upload alternative specifically designed to onboard tenant users correctly.🔄 Use bulk actions to assign users to a tenant
You can use the bulk user actions to assign users to a specific tenant using the tenant cohort ID. This is currently the recommended method for onboarding users into tenants reliably.
We are actively tracking feedback and use cases related to multi-tenancy and will continue exploring enhancements to improve this experience.
🧩 New Personalized Learning Designer (PLD) Module Now Available
We’re excited to announce that a new version of the Personalized Learning Designer (PLD) is now available as an activity module: mod_pld!
This new module retains the same user-friendly experience for creating automation rules based on events, filtered by conditions, and executed through actions, just like the original PLD.
🔄 What’s New?
By making PLD a module, you gain new flexibility and reusability:
📦 Reusable Rules
You can now back up and restore PLD as an activity, making it easy to reutilize rules across courses by including the PLD module in course backups.🏠 Site-Level Rule Automation
mod_pld can be added to the site homepage, allowing for rules to be triggered at a site-wide level.🎯 Familiar User Experience
For those who have used the legacy PLD (local_pld), the interface and logic remain the same so there’s no learning curve.
⚙️ Setup Requirement
PLD depends on the block_collect plugin to collect data used for PLD events and conditions.
Please ensure data collection is enabled via:
Site administration → Blocks → Block Collect → Settings
Without this, PLD rules will not trigger as expected.
🔁 Migrating from Legacy PLD (local_pld)
If you are currently using the older local_pld plugin and have existing rules you wish to migrate:
When you add a mod_pld activity to a course that already contains non-disabled local_pld rules, a migration link will appear in the header of the mod_pld view page.
Clicking this will show you a list of existing rules and their current state (active/disabled).
You can choose which mod_pld instance in the course to import them into.
After importing, the original rules will be automatically disabled (but not deleted), so you retain a backup.
This new modular version of PLD gives you more control, better portability, and the ability to automate at scale, all while keeping the familiar experience you've relied on.
